— -- One is the emergency starting first baseman for a team that -- assuming it clinches an AL wild-card berth -- could be eliminated from the playoffs in a single game. The other is a platoon outfielder who could come through in a key spot for a team with high expectations to go deep into October.

So which rookie Big Apple bat is more likely to be a postseason hero in 2015, the New York Yankees' Greg Bird or the New York Mets' Michael Conforto?

ESPN.com's Andrew Marchand and Adam Rubin put forth their candidate.
